Children of immigrants often feel an innate drive to over-function to honor the sacrifices made for them. This pressure creates a sense of debt where you feel unable to prioritize your own peace without fearing you are betraying the efforts of those before you. We help you understand this drive as a byproduct of loyalty so you can live for yourself rather than through the lens of repayment.
-
Constantly adapting how you show up in different spaces to fit in creates a unique and invisible fatigue. You may feel a persistent sense of belonging nowhere, feeling different from your family while navigating worlds that do not always see your full self. We work to bridge this gap so you can feel whole and consistent in your identity regardless of the environment you are in.
-
In collectivist cultures, establishing your own needs can feel like a betrayal when the collective demands come before the self. You may experience intense survivor’s guilt when finding a level of peace or access that previous generations were denied. Our work focuses on transforming this guilt into a purposeful legacy that honors your family story while protecting your right to a healthy life.
-
The mental load of doing everything right to prove the struggle was worth it often leads to a burnout that is masked as resilience. We target the internal noise telling you that your worth is tied solely to your achievements or the unfulfilled dreams of others. We help you unhook from these inherited scripts so you can lead your line with authentic presence and genuine peace.
